One of my favorite action sets to use is the Bag of Tricks from MCP Actions.  Being a food blogger, my images have to be very realistic and the food needs to look as close to real life as possible.  This action set lets me make some major impact in very little time.  Color casts are a big problem for me, and as much as I try to get it correct in camera, sometimes I need a little help after the fact.  That is where Bag of Tricks really helps me out.  No more blue plates and orange pizza dough for me!  This action set makes subtle changes that have big impacts on pictures.  I love that this action set gives me the freedom to fix some very common errors and problems and make my images that much more beautiful.
